On Wed, Nov 05, 2014 at 08:59:47PM +0530, George Cherian wrote:
> Add device tree support to extcon-gpio driver.
> Add devicetree binding documentation
> 
> While at that
> 	- Cleanup the pdata as there are no users for the same.

should be a patch of its own.

> 	- Convert the driver to use gpiod_* API's.

should be a patch of its own.

> 	- Some gpio's can sleep while reading, so always use gpio_get_value_cansleep

doesn't explain the fact that you have such a platform. Make it clear
that you have a platform supported in mainline which uses a GPIO from an
external i2c I/O expander and because of that you need to use can_sleep.

Should also be a patch of its own, as it was before.
